I arrived to Nazca during late January, one day during the morning, to the bus station with 2 Netherland girls, after getting off the bus lot of people outside the station offering things like plane rides through the Nazca lines, the best price I could get there was USD35, so I said the girls, lets go to the airport, which is plenty of plane companies and lets fight a little more for the price.
After taking a taxi to the airport we sptopped in one plane agent, and I said stay out of the place meanwhiel i ask for the price(It wa obious they wasnt SUDAKAS...the girls...), so before the Agent told me anything, I told him, i was offered USD35 in the bus station, so here MUST be less, and he offered USD30, I said USD25, and he told me USD30 + 10 soles(airport tax) is the minimun price you can get. so it was a good price I think. but remember i went to Nazca during January...
